holding boost Q
what should a /34 actuator hold if adjusted right coz i cant seem to hold any more than 1.5 bar but will over boost but will not hold any more than just 1.5 i ve put a bleed valve on it does the same thing i can make it over boost to 2 bar but goes strate back to 1.5
#4
Norris Motorsport
A T34 with 0.48 exhaust housing and non cut back turbine wheel will only manage to hold 1.5 bar higher in the revs on a good cosworth engine.
This is down to increasing back pressure due to the restrictive turbine housing and wheel and the fact the engine consumes more air than the turbo can supply to give any more top end boost than 1.5 bar.
